Soybean-specifics of soil health: what do we know?

Soil health is the ability of soil to sustain functions that underpin crop productivity and other services to society. When it comes to soybeans, are there specific considerations for soil health? In this webinar, Dr. Andrew Margenot will review soil health as it pertains to soybean. Specifically, we will review reasons for anticipating soybean-specific considerations on soil health processes and management, and methods for testing soil health.

What are climate-smart agricultural commodities, and how do soybeans fit in?

In recent years, the term "climate-smart agricultural commodities" has been introduced to describe products like soybean grain. These commodities are cultivated using practices that aim to decrease greenhouse gas emissions and/or store carbon in soils. The multi-billion-dollar investment by USDA in climate-smart commodities exemplifies the increasing interest by public and private sector actors, and by grain buyers, in measuring climate footprints of soybeans. In this webinar, Dr. Andrew Margenot will provide an introduction to climate-smart agriculture and agricultural commodities, how soybeans fit into this paradigm, and considerations for Illinois soybean producers in navigating climate-smart commodity markets.
